/external/skqp/samplecode/ |
D | SampleComplexClip.cpp | 100 for (int invA = 0; invA < 2; ++invA) { in onDrawContent() local 102 size_t idx = invA * SK_ARRAY_COUNT(gOps) + op; in onDrawContent() 110 clipA.setFillType(invA ? SkPath::kInverseEvenOdd_FillType : in onDrawContent() 131 const char* aTxt = invA ? "InverseA " : "A "; in onDrawContent()
|
/external/skia/samplecode/ |
D | SampleComplexClip.cpp | 100 for (int invA = 0; invA < 2; ++invA) { in onDrawContent() local 102 size_t idx = invA * SK_ARRAY_COUNT(gOps) + op; in onDrawContent() 110 clipA.setFillType(invA ? SkPath::kInverseEvenOdd_FillType : in onDrawContent() 131 const char* aTxt = invA ? "InverseA " : "A "; in onDrawContent()
|
/external/skia/gm/ |
D | complexclip3.cpp | 76 for (int invA = 0; invA < 2; ++invA) { in onDraw() local 83 bool doInvA = SkToBool(invA); in onDraw()
|
/external/skqp/gm/ |
D | complexclip3.cpp | 76 for (int invA = 0; invA < 2; ++invA) { in onDraw() local 83 bool doInvA = SkToBool(invA); in onDraw()
|
/external/deqp/framework/common/ |
D | tcuMatrix.hpp | 241 const Matrix<T, 2, 2> invA = inverse(Matrix<T, 2, 2>(areaA)); in doInverse() local 246 const T schurComplement = T(1.0f) / (matD - matC*invA*matB)(0,0); in doInverse() 249 const Matrix<T, 2, 2> blockA = invA + invA*matB*schurComplement*matC*invA; in doInverse() 250 const Matrix<T, 2, 1> blockB = (zeroMat-invA)*matB*schurComplement; in doInverse() 251 const Matrix<T, 1, 2> blockC = matC*invA*(-schurComplement); in doInverse() 292 const Matrix<T, 2, 2> invA = inverse(Matrix<T, 2, 2>(areaA)); in doInverse() local 297 const Matrix<T, 2, 2> schurComplement = inverse(matD - matC*invA*matB); in doInverse() 300 const Matrix<T, 2, 2> blockA = invA + invA*matB*schurComplement*matC*invA; in doInverse() 301 const Matrix<T, 2, 2> blockB = (zeroMat-invA)*matB*schurComplement; in doInverse() 302 const Matrix<T, 2, 2> blockC = (zeroMat-schurComplement)*matC*invA; in doInverse()
|
/external/skqp/src/core/ |
D | SkColorSpaceXformSteps.cpp | 103 float invA = is_finite(1.0f / rgba[3]) ? 1.0f / rgba[3] : 0; in apply() local 104 rgba[0] *= invA; in apply() 105 rgba[1] *= invA; in apply() 106 rgba[2] *= invA; in apply()
|
D | SkBlitRow_D32.cpp | 315 unsigned invA = 255 - SkGetPackedA32(color); in Color32() local 316 invA += invA >> 7; in Color32() 317 SkASSERT(invA < 256); // We've should have already handled alpha == 0 externally. in Color32() 320 Sk16b invA_16x(invA); in Color32()
|
/external/skia/src/core/ |
D | SkColorSpaceXformSteps.cpp | 103 float invA = is_finite(1.0f / rgba[3]) ? 1.0f / rgba[3] : 0; in apply() local 104 rgba[0] *= invA; in apply() 105 rgba[1] *= invA; in apply() 106 rgba[2] *= invA; in apply()
|
D | SkBlitRow_D32.cpp | 315 unsigned invA = 255 - SkGetPackedA32(color); in Color32() local 316 invA += invA >> 7; in Color32() 317 SkASSERT(invA < 256); // We've should have already handled alpha == 0 externally. in Color32() 320 Sk16b invA_16x(invA); in Color32()
|
/external/skia/tests/ |
D | PathOpsCubicLineIntersectionIdeas.cpp | 117 double invA = 1 / A; 118 a = B * invA; 119 b = C * invA; 120 c = D * invA;
|
/external/skqp/tests/ |
D | PathOpsCubicLineIntersectionIdeas.cpp | 117 double invA = 1 / A; 118 a = B * invA; 119 b = C * invA; 120 c = D * invA;
|
/external/deqp/modules/gles3/functional/ |
D | es3fShaderMatrixTests.cpp | 752 const tcu::Matrix<float, 2, 2> invA = inverse(tcu::Matrix<float, 2, 2>(areaA)); in inverse() local 757 const float schurComplement = 1.0f / (matD - matC*invA*matB)(0,0); in inverse() 760 const tcu::Matrix<float, 2, 2> blockA = invA + invA*matB*schurComplement*matC*invA; in inverse() 761 const tcu::Matrix<float, 2, 1> blockB = (zeroMat-invA)*matB*schurComplement; in inverse() 762 const tcu::Matrix<float, 1, 2> blockC = matC*invA*(-schurComplement); in inverse() 804 const tcu::Matrix<float, 2, 2> invA = inverse(Mat2(areaA)); in inverse() local 809 const tcu::Matrix<float, 2, 2> schurComplement = inverse(matD - matC*invA*matB); in inverse() 812 const tcu::Matrix<float, 2, 2> blockA = invA + invA*matB*schurComplement*matC*invA; in inverse() 813 const tcu::Matrix<float, 2, 2> blockB = (zeroMat-invA)*matB*schurComplement; in inverse() 814 const tcu::Matrix<float, 2, 2> blockC = (zeroMat-schurComplement)*matC*invA; in inverse()
|
/external/deqp/external/vulkancts/modules/vulkan/shaderrender/ |
D | vktShaderRenderMatrixTests.cpp | 747 const tcu::Matrix<float, 2, 2> invA = inverse(tcu::Matrix<float, 2, 2>(areaA)); in inverse() local 752 const float schurComplement = 1.0f / (matD - matC*invA*matB)(0,0); in inverse() 755 const tcu::Matrix<float, 2, 2> blockA = invA + invA*matB*schurComplement*matC*invA; in inverse() 756 const tcu::Matrix<float, 2, 1> blockB = (zeroMat-invA)*matB*schurComplement; in inverse() 757 const tcu::Matrix<float, 1, 2> blockC = matC*invA*(-schurComplement); in inverse() 799 const tcu::Matrix<float, 2, 2> invA = inverse(Mat2(areaA)); in inverse() local 804 const tcu::Matrix<float, 2, 2> schurComplement = inverse(matD - matC*invA*matB); in inverse() 807 const tcu::Matrix<float, 2, 2> blockA = invA + invA*matB*schurComplement*matC*invA; in inverse() 808 const tcu::Matrix<float, 2, 2> blockB = (zeroMat-invA)*matB*schurComplement; in inverse() 809 const tcu::Matrix<float, 2, 2> blockC = (zeroMat-schurComplement)*matC*invA; in inverse()
|
/external/skia/src/pathops/ |
D | SkPathOpsCubic.cpp | 443 double invA = 1 / A; in RootsReal() local 444 a = B * invA; in RootsReal() 445 b = C * invA; in RootsReal() 446 c = D * invA; in RootsReal()
|
/external/skqp/src/pathops/ |
D | SkPathOpsCubic.cpp | 443 double invA = 1 / A; in RootsReal() local 444 a = B * invA; in RootsReal() 445 b = C * invA; in RootsReal() 446 c = D * invA; in RootsReal()
|
/external/deqp/external/vulkancts/modules/vulkan/shaderexecutor/ |
D | vktShaderBuiltinPrecisionTests.cpp | 4828 ExprP<Mat2> invA = bindExpression("invA", ctx, in doExpand() local 4838 (matD - dot(matC * invA, matB))); in doExpand() 4840 ExprP<Vec2> t1 = invA * matB; in doExpand() 4843 ExprP<Mat2> t4 = t3 * invA; in doExpand() 4844 ExprP<Mat2> t5 = invA + t4; in doExpand() 4847 (invA * matB) * -schur); in doExpand() 4849 (matC * invA) * -schur); in doExpand() 4868 ExprP<Mat2> invA = bindExpression("invA", ctx, in doExpand() local 4881 inverse(matD + -(matC * invA * matB))); in doExpand() 4883 invA + (invA * matB * schur * matC * invA)); in doExpand() [all …]
|
/external/deqp/modules/glshared/ |
D | glsBuiltinPrecisionTests.cpp | 3851 ExprP<Mat2> invA = bindExpression("invA", ctx, in doExpand() local 3861 (matD - dot(matC * invA, matB))); in doExpand() 3863 ExprP<Vec2> t1 = invA * matB; in doExpand() 3866 ExprP<Mat2> t4 = t3 * invA; in doExpand() 3867 ExprP<Mat2> t5 = invA + t4; in doExpand() 3870 (invA * matB) * -schur); in doExpand() 3872 (matC * invA) * -schur); in doExpand() 3891 ExprP<Mat2> invA = bindExpression("invA", ctx, in doExpand() local 3904 inverse(matD + -(matC * invA * matB))); in doExpand() 3906 invA + (invA * matB * schur * matC * invA)); in doExpand() [all …]
|